The Mindanao State UniversityβPanginam Healing and Wellness Center continues to strengthen its commitment to providing accessible and compassionate mental health and psychosocial support services for the community.
As part of our preparation for the continuous and improved delivery of mental health and psychosocial support services, we are pleased to share the Repair, Renovation, and Construction of Fire Exit Stairs at the PHWC Building, MSU, Marawi City, with the estimated start of the project on January 14, 2026, and target completion on May 14, 2026. This initiative ensures a safer, more secure, and more prepared environment for all students, clients, and personnel.
